Responsibilities:
As a Care Assistant, you’ll play a crucial role in supporting clients in their own homes. Your tasks may include:
- Personal care
- Companionship
- Home help
- Assisting with medication
- Meal preparation
- Promoting independence
- Working as part of a team, effectively communicating with the office team as well as other care professionals.
